Patient Q&A: Can foreign nationals use Shanghai's electronic vaccination certificate service?
Shanghai's official vaccination-certificate guide says foreign nationals can apply for an electronic vaccination certificate if they have been vaccinated in Shanghai and already have an electronic vaccination record in the system.

Question: If a patient or accompanying family member was vaccinated in Shanghai, can a foreign national obtain and use the city's electronic vaccination certificate?
Answer: According to Shanghai's official guide, anyone vaccinated in Shanghai who has an established electronic vaccination record may apply for the certificate, and the page explicitly says foreign nationals can apply. The guide says users can access the service through the Suishenban app or mini programs on Alipay and WeChat, and it notes that international language versions are available.
The same source also says the electronic certificate and the paper vaccination document are currently used concurrently, so travelers should still bring the paper record when getting vaccinated. If help is needed, the page lists the consultation line 400-8366086 with service hours from 9 am to 6 pm.
